Game Recap: Women's Soccer |

’Swords Fall in Final Minutes at Azusa Pacific

AZUSA, Calif. – The Chaminade University women's soccer team ended their Southern California road trip with a heartbreaking 2-1 loss to Azusa Pacific Saturday at the Cougars Soccer Complex.
 
The Cougars snapped a 1-1 deadlock with a goal by Kayla Grisham with just 1 minute and 23 seconds remaining in the game.
 
Randi Fontes (Wahiawa, O'ahu, Hawai'i/Hawai'i-Manoa/Pearl City HS) got the Silverswords' goal coming in the ninth minute, just three minutes after Azusa Pacific scored the game's opening goal. It is the junior's team-leading fourth goal this season.
 
Fontes led the 'Swords with three shots attempted while Dayna Nishimura (Mililani, O'ahu, Hawai'i/Mililani) and Asya Holt (Honolulu/Roosevelt) had a shot each.
 
Naomi Takata (Honolulu/Pearl City) made three saves for Chaminade (1-7-3 overall, 1-6-1 Pacific West Conference). Isabelle Decker got the win for APU (7-5-2, 3-3-1 PacWest).
 
The Silverswords return to the Saint Louis Field pitch next Saturday against Academy of Art. Kickoff is scheduled for noon.
